以下是一个简单的 Dockerfile 示例,使用 Alpine 作为基础镜像并安装 Nginx。 # 使用 Alpine 作为基础镜像FROMalpine:latest# 安装 NginxRUNapk --no-cache add nginx# 复制配置文件COPYnginx.conf /etc/nginx/nginx.conf# 创建 Nginx 运行目录RUNmkdir -p /run/nginx# 容器启动时运行 NginxCMD["nginx","-g",...
https://blog.csdn.net/whatday/article/details/105135763 docker build -t nginx-alpine:v1 -f Dockerfile . 第三步:创建容器 // 创建容器,映射到宿主机的端口是90 docker run -d--name nginx-alpine -p90:80 nginx-alpine:v1 详情:通过docker构建nginx alpine镜像...
docker build -t nginx:1.20.2-alpine-upstream . 1. 使用openresty 替代nginx https://hub.docker.com/r/openresty/openresty 下载镜像 https://hub.docker.com/_/nginx/tags docker run -v /my/custom/conf.d:/etc/nginx/conf.d openresty/openresty:alpine docker pull openresty/openresty:1.21.4.1-4-alp...
cd nginx-1.24.0 && \ ./configure --prefix=/usr/local/nginx && \ make -j4 && make install ENV PATH$PATH:/usr/local/nginx/sbin WORKDIR/usr/local/nginx EXPOSE80 CMD ["nginx","-g","daemon off;"] 详情:通过docker构建nginx标准镜像
docker容器制作nginx Alpine系统 简介: Alpine Linux 网站首页注明“Small!Simple!Secure!Alpine Linux is a security-oriented, lightweight Linux distribution based on musl libc and busybox.”概括了以下特点: 1、小巧:基于Musl libc和busybox,和busybox一样小巧,最小的Docker镜像只有5MB;...
docker pull gliderlabs/alpine alpine linux 镜像地址 目前最新的tag是3.8版本,镜像只有4M的大小,非常的精简。 运行镜像 docker run -it gliderlabs/alpine 运行后可以看到里面有基本的linux文件系统,这里不做演示,有兴趣者可自行尝试。 安装php 和 nginx
第一步:创建Dockerfile文件到data目录,创建docker目录,再创建Dockerfile文件。 {代码...} 第二步:构建镜像 {代码...} 第三步:创建容器 {代码...} 详情:...
个人网站:https://www.exception.site/docker/docker-install-nginx 本节中,我们将学习如何通过 Docker 快速安装&搭建 Ngnix, 为您的服务添加反向代理功能。 一、下载 Nginx 镜像 docker pullnginx:alpine PS:我这里用的是 alipne 轻量级的镜像. 下载完成后,通过 docker images 命令检查一下镜像是否下载成功: ...
请使用swr.cn-east-3.myhuaweicloud.com/kubesre/docker.io/nginx:1.26.1-alpine3.19替代源镜像 快捷命令 去使用快捷复制和查看镜像详细信息 #Docker 拉取命令docker pull swr.cn-east-3.myhuaweicloud.com/kubesre/docker.io/nginx:1.26.1-alpine3.19 ...
nginx:1.19.2-alpine docker镜像 minio部署需要 上传者:LiukuoDocker7时间:2022-11-18 docker-owncloud:基于 AlpineLinux 的 Owncloud Docker 镜像 Owncloud Docker 镜像 基于的(最新)Owncloud 的 Lightwight Docker 镜像 MySQL 后端,但未捆绑 图像大小只有 ~100MB ! 微小的预配置 非常新的包 (alpine:edge) 20...